Winter" <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> hi, > > you could use <symbol> and <use>. the symbol holds the entire pump. > imagine the pump is defined only by strokes that cannot hold fills. > therein you have your donut that could hold a fill but has the default > green. then you could call pump1 as <use xlink:href="pumpSymbol" > fill="green" id=pump1"/>. with > document.getElementById('pump1').setAttributeNS (null,'fill','blue') you > could fill your pumps the way you do now. note that you have to take > care about the way your base pump is graphicaly definded in order to not > get filled stuff you don't want to. > > andr� > > > > satnut28 wrote: > > >Hi All, > > > >I've created an SVG file called pump.svg. I am controlling the fill > >color of the pump when the value in the "Red" or "blue" form box is > >changed. What I need to do is change the fill color of the first > >pump, when I change the value in the first form box (RED), and > >change the fill color of the secong pump when the value in > >the "blue" form box is changed. Essentially I would like to create > >one svg file, and make multiple copies of it for display on my > >page. Through javascript I will change different atributes of the > >pumps based on field conditions.
